Caring for Different Guitar Finishes
When it comes to cleaning your guitar, it’s essential to consider the type of finish it has. Different finishes require different types of care, and using the wrong cleaning products or techniques can damage your guitar’s finish. For example, if you have a guitar with a nitrocellulose finish, you’ll want to avoid using cleaning products that contain water or other harsh chemicals. Instead, opt for a gentle cleaning product specifically designed for use on nitrocellulose finishes.
On the other hand, if you have a guitar with a polyurethane finish, you can use a slightly more aggressive cleaning product. However, you’ll still want to be careful not to scratch or damage the finish. A good rule of thumb is to always read the label and follow the manufacturer’s instructions when it comes to cleaning your guitar. By taking the time to learn about the specific needs of your guitar’s finish, you can help keep it looking its best and ensure it continues to sound great.

Tips for Cleaning Your Guitar
When it comes to cleaning your guitar, there are a few tips and tricks you can follow to get the job done right. First, always start by dusting your guitar with a soft, dry cloth. This will help remove any loose dirt or debris that may be clinging to the surface. From there, you can move on to using a cleaning product specifically designed for use on guitars. Be sure to read the label and follow the manufacturer’s instructions to avoid damaging your guitar’s finish.
In addition to using the right cleaning products, you’ll also want to pay attention to the techniques you use when cleaning your guitar. For example, always wipe down the guitar in straight lines, rather than using circular motions. This will help avoid scratching the finish or creating swirl marks. You’ll also want to be careful not to apply too much pressure, as this can damage the finish or other components.
Another tip is to clean your guitar regularly, rather than waiting until it’s heavily soiled. By cleaning your guitar on a regular basis, you can help prevent dirt and grime from building up and causing damage. You can also help prevent scratches and other damage by using a cleaning cloth with a soft, gentle texture. Can I use household cleaners on my guitar?
It’s generally not recommended to use household cleaners on your guitar, as they can be too harsh and damage the finish or harm the electronics. Household cleaners often contain chemicals that are not designed for use on musical instruments, and they can leave behind residues that can affect the sound and playability of your guitar. Instead, look for cleaning solutions that are specifically designed for guitars and follow the instructions carefully.
Using household cleaners on your guitar can also void the warranty and damage the finish, so it’s best to avoid them altogether. If you’re unsure about what to use, consult with a professional guitar technician or the manufacturer’s instructions. There are many gentle and effective cleaning solutions available that are specifically designed for guitars, and they are a much safer choice than household cleaners. What is the best way to clean the fretboard on my guitar?
The fretboard on your guitar is a delicate area that requires special care when cleaning. The best way to clean the fretboard is with a soft, dry cloth and a gentle fretboard cleaner. You’ll want to avoid using harsh chemicals or abrasive materials that can damage the wood or harm the frets. Instead, look for a cleaner that is specifically designed for fretboards and follow the instructions carefully.
It’s also important to clean the fretboard regularly to prevent dirt and grime from building up and causing problems. You can use a soft brush to gently remove dirt and debris from the frets and fretboard, and then wipe the area clean with a soft cloth. Some guitar cleaning kits also come with a fretboard cleaner that includes a conditioner to help keep the wood healthy and protected. By cleaning the fretboard regularly and using the right materials, you can keep your guitar playing smoothly and sounding its best.
